			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>here was an advertisement poster on the New York subway with the       headline “Use Your Sick Days Wisely” featuring smiling mother       and daughter on an amusement park ride.  What message does this ad       convey?  Tell your boss that you are sick, and then have a great       time with your kids in our amusement park!  The loss of integrity       spread from a simple lying about sick days to a giant corporate       embezzlements and nationwide corruptions.  For businesses, integrity       is not very attractive word, since it may not result in immediate money       making.  Yet great leaders are those who have their integrity       intact. Jesus, Martin Luther King, Jr, Abraham Lincoln, are among those       who are known for their integrity.  Integrity is uniquely concerned       with individual wholeness and conscience, which is the quality of being       true to oneself.  The word integrity in its root relates to       integrity and integration, which speak of unity and wholeness.        Although it may not be easy, but in the long term integrity will pay a       bountiful price for us: trust from those we lead, reputation, customer       loyalty, retention of employees, and quality decision making.  </p>
<ul>
<li class="MsoNormal"><b><i>Do what you            say.</i></b>  This is a simple and practical definition of            integrity.  Keep your promises, meet the deadlines, deliver the            product, do your job.  So, give careful considerations before            you make any commitments.</li>
<li class="MsoNormal"><b><i>Taking            responsibility.</i></b> The main rule is “Responsibility            begins with me.” Stop blaming circumstances or other people as            the cause of our problems.  Take your responsibility to either            change or accept things that you don’t like that sometimes do            happen.</li>
<li class="MsoNormal"><b><i>Living within            your means. </i></b> Financial integrity requires us to live            within our means and refuse excessive spending to create untrue            image of ourselves.</li>
<li class="MsoNormal"><b><i>Respect            others.</i></b> Treating others with respect, even when they            don’t always please us or live up to our expectations.             Because our standard is subjective, and we can get the best of            others when we live in a positive and affirming atmosphere.<b><i></i></b></li>
<li class="MsoNormal"><b><i>Reflect.</i></b>             When you do something, ask yourself: “Is this who I am?”</li>
<li class="MsoNormal"><b><i>Define the            rules.</i></b>  Rules and regulations will help you and your            people to establish integrity within the organization.</li>
